Added admin sites

This commit is contained in:
Frederikmillingpytlick
2020-06-15 08:56:21 +02:00
parent 88b7012f69
commit e73e2aacdc
43 changed files with 674 additions and 151 deletions
@@ -0,0 +1,10 @@
@extends("admin.layout.base")
@extends("admin.layout.header")
@section("title")
Home - Admin Panel
@endsection
@section("content")
@endsection
@@ -0,0 +1,57 @@
<!DOCTYPE html>
<html lang="en">
<head>
<title>@yield("title")</title>
<meta name="viewport" content="width=device-width, initial-scale=1">
<link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/font-awesome/4.7.0/css/font-awesome.min.css">
<link type="text/css" rel="stylesheet" href="{{ mix("/css/admin.css") }}">
</head>
<body>
@yield("header")
<main class="row">
<div class="col nav" style="background-color: #333333;">
<div class="segment">
<h3 class="text-white">Brugere</h3>
<div class="row">
<a href="" class="text-white"><img src="{{ asset('/images/icons/eye.svg') }}" alt="Read">Vis Brugere</a>
</div>
<div class="row">
<a href="" class="text-white"><img src="{{ asset('/images/icons/plus.svg') }}" alt="Create">Opret Bruger</a>
</div>
<div class="row">
<a href="" class="text-white"><img src="{{ asset('/images/icons/trashcan.svg') }}" alt="Delete">Fjern Bruger</a>
</div>
<div class="row">
<a href="" class="text-white"><img src="{{ asset('/images/icons/pencil.svg') }}" alt="Update">Rediger Bruger</a>
</div>
</div>
<div class="segment">
<h3 class="text-white">Menuplan</h3>
<div class="row">
<a href="" class="text-white"><img src="{{ asset('/images/icons/eye.svg') }}" alt="Read">Vis Menuplan</a>
</div>
<div class="row">
<a href="" class="text-white"><img src="{{ asset('/images/icons/plus.svg') }}" alt="Create">Opret Menuplan</a>
</div>
<div class="row">
<a href="" class="text-white"><img src="{{ asset('/images/icons/trashcan.svg') }}" alt="Delete">Fjern Menuplan</a>
</div>
<div class="row">
<a href="" class="text-white"><img src="{{ asset('/images/icons/pencil.svg') }}" alt="Update">Rediger Menuplan</a>
</div>
</div>
</div>
<div class="w-85" style="background-color: #cccccc;">
<div class="directorypath text-white">
<a href="" class="text-white">Home</a> /
</div>
<div class="content">
@yield("content")
</div>
</div>
</main>
<script src="{{ mix("/js/app.js") }}"></script>
@yield("scripts")
</body>
</html>
@@ -0,0 +1,7 @@
@section("header")
<header class="row align-items-center" style="background-color: #00788a;">
<img src="{{ URL::asset('/images/logos/Logo-hvid.svg') }}" class="h-100 brand" alt="Syddansk Erhvervsskole">
<a href="" class="btn btn-dark text-white m-0 ml-auto">User: Admin</a>
<a href="" class="btn btn-dark text-white m-0 ml-1 mr-1">Log ud</a>
</header>
@endsection
@@ -0,0 +1,25 @@
@extends("admin.layout.base")
@extends("admin.layout.header")
@section("title")
Bruger - Opret
@endsection
@section("content")
<h1>Opret Bruger:</h1>
<form method="post" action="">
<label for="name_first">Fornavn:</label>
<input type="text" name="name_first" id="name_first" required>
<label for="name_last">Efternavn:</label>
<input type="text" name="name_last" id="name_last" required>
<label for="email">Email:</label>
<input type="email" name="email" id="email" required>
<label for="password1">Password:</label>
<input type="password" name="password" id="password1" required>
<label for="password2">Confirm Password:</label>
<input type="password" id="password2" required>
<label for="tel">Telefon nr:</label>
<input type="tel" name="phone" id="tel" required>
<input type="submit" class="btn btn-dark text-white" value="Opret">
</form>
@endsection
@@ -0,0 +1,10 @@
@extends("admin.layout.base")
@extends("admin.layout.header")
@section("title")
User - Delete
@endsection
@section("content")
Delete
@endsection
@@ -0,0 +1,10 @@
@extends("admin.layout.base")
@extends("admin.layout.header")
@section("title")
User - Read
@endsection
@section("content")
@endsection
@@ -0,0 +1,25 @@
@extends("admin.layout.base")
@extends("admin.layout.header")
@section("title")
Bruger - Rediger
@endsection
@section("content")
<h1>Rediger Bruger:</h1>
<form method="post" action="">
<label for="name_first">Fornavn:</label>
<input type="text" name="name_first" id="name_first" required>
<label for="name_last">Efternavn:</label>
<input type="text" name="name_last" id="name_last" required>
<label for="email">Email:</label>
<input type="email" name="email" id="email" required>
<label for="password1">Password:</label>
<input type="password" name="password" id="password1" required>
<label for="password2">Confirm Password:</label>
<input type="password" id="password2" required>
<label for="tel">Telefon nr:</label>
<input type="tel" name="phone" id="tel" required>
<input type="submit" class="btn btn-dark text-white" value="Rediger">
</form>
@endsection
@@ -0,0 +1,15 @@
<!DOCTYPE html>
<html lang="en">
<head>
<title>@yield("title")</title>
<meta name="viewport" content="width=device-width, initial-scale=1">
<link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/font-awesome/4.7.0/css/font-awesome.min.css">
<link type="text/css" rel="stylesheet" href="{{ mix("/css/webapp.css") }}">
</head>
<body style="background-color: #00788a;">
@yield("content")
<script src="{{ mix("/js/app.js") }}"></script>
@yield("scripts")
</body>
</html>
@@ -0,0 +1,4 @@
@extends('webapp.layout.base')
@section('content')
@endsection
@@ -1,17 +1,17 @@
@extends("layout.base")
@extends("app.layout.base")
@section("title")
Login
@endsection
@section("content")
<main>
<main style="background-color: #00788a; height: 100%;">
<div class="brand">
<img src="{{URL::asset('/images/logos/Logo-hvid.svg')}}" alt="Syddansk Erhvervsskole">
</div>
<form action="" method="post">
<input type="email" name="email" placeholder="Email" required>
<input type="password" name="password" placeholder="Password" required>
<input class="appinput" type="email" name="email" placeholder="Email" required>
<input class="appinput" type="password" name="password" placeholder="Password" required>
<label class="toggle">
<input class="toggle__input" type="checkbox" name="rememberpassword">
<span class="toggle__label">
@@ -1,18 +1,18 @@
@extends("layout.base")
@extends("app.layout.base")
@section("title")
Register
@endsection
@section("content")
<main>
<main style="background-color: #00788a; height: 100%;">
<div class="brand">
<img src="{{ URL::asset('/images/logos/Logo-hvid.svg') }}" alt="Syddansk Erhvervsskole">
</div>
<form action="" method="post" onsubmit="return validateRegisterForm(this)" >
<input type="email" name="email" placeholder="Email">
<input type="password" name="password" placeholder="Password">
<input type="password" name="confirmpassword" placeholder="Confirm password">
<input class="appinput" type="email" name="email" placeholder="Email">
<input class="appinput" type="password" name="password" placeholder="Password">
<input class="appinput" type="password" name="confirmpassword" placeholder="Confirm password">
<input class="btn btn-dark" type="submit" value="Sign up">
<button class="btn" onclick="window.location='';">Sign in</button>
</form>
+22 -4
View File
@@ -1,7 +1,25 @@
@extends("layout.base")
{{----}}
{{------User
{{----}}
{{--Login--}}
{{--@extends("app.user.login")--}}
{{--Register--}}
{{--@extends("app.user.register")--}}
@section("content")
Hej
@endsection
{{----}}
{{------Admin Panel
{{----}}
{{--Create User--}}
{{----}}@extends("admin.user.create")
{{--Read User--}}
{{--@extends("admin.user.read")--}}
{{--Update User--}}
{{--@extends("admin.user.update")--}}
{{--Delete User--}}
{{--@extends("admin.user.delete")--}}
@@ -1,9 +0,0 @@
@extends('layout.base')
@section('content')
<ul>
</ul>
@endsection
@@ -4,7 +4,7 @@
<title>@yield("title")</title>
<meta name="viewport" content="width=device-width, initial-scale=1">
<link rel="stylesheet" href="https://cdnjs.cloudflare.com/ajax/libs/font-awesome/4.7.0/css/font-awesome.min.css">
<link type="text/css" rel="stylesheet" href="{{ mix("/css/app.css") }}">
<link type="text/css" rel="stylesheet" href="{{ mix("/css/webapp.css") }}">
</head>
<body>
@yield("header")
@@ -1,5 +1,5 @@
@extends("layout.base")
@extends("layout.header")
@extends("webapp.layout.base")
@extends("webapp.layout.header")
@section("title")
Menuplan
@endsection
@@ -1,5 +1,5 @@
@extends("layout.base")
@extends("layout.header")
@extends("webapp.layout.base")
@extends("webapp.layout.header")
@section("title")
Menuplan
@endsection